How they compare

Uganda currently reports 0.8711 kt against 0.7785 kt in Niger, a difference of 0.0926 kt.

That makes Uganda's figure about 1.1 times Niger's.

Across all 34 years both countries report, Uganda has been ahead every year.

Niger ranks 46th and Uganda ranks 44th of 178 countries.

Uganda has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Niger Uganda Difference Ahead
1990s 0.1939 kt 0.3363 kt 0.1425 kt Uganda
2000s 0.3396 kt 0.4905 kt 0.151 kt Uganda
2010s 0.5649 kt 0.657 kt 0.0921 kt Uganda
2020s 0.7398 kt 0.8225 kt 0.0827 kt Uganda

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ions from Pre- and post- agricultural production includes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ions, and related activity data, generated from pre- and post-agriculture production stages of the agri-food syst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). The domain includes methane (CH4), nitrous oxide (N2O), carbon dioxide (CO2) and CO2 equivalent (CO2eq) emissions from the above activities as well as the aggregate fluorinated gases (F-gases) emissions. Estimates are available by country, with global coverage and are updated annually.The FAOSTAT domain disseminates information estimates of CH4, N2O, CO2 emissions, F-gases, their aggregates in CO2eq in units of kilotonnes (kt, or 10^6 kg), and the underlying activity data. CO2eq emissions are computed by using the IPCC Fifth Assessment report global warming potentials, AR5 (IPCC, 2014). Data are available for most countries and territories, for standard FAOSTAT regional aggregations, and for Annex I and non-Annex I country groups.
